SUMMARY:Vietnam Welcome Home Living History Event
DESCRIPTION:The Black Lions 1st ID Vietnam Living History Group will be at the Buffalo Naval & Military Park this Labor Day weekend for a brand new Vietnam living history event called “Vietnam Welcome Home.” They will be inside the red Hanger Building on Saturday\, September 3 and Sunday\, September 4 from 10 AM until 5 PM. Vietnam War Living Historians will be present with table displays designed to educate attendees on the uniforms\, equipment and stories of the era. This event is free to the public and is a great opportunity to learn about the Vietnam War and to help support the Naval Park. Planned activities include table displays of military equipment and weapons\, military vehicles\, educational films and opportunities for Vietnam Veterans to speak. The Black Lions is a Living History group in the Western New York area that educates the public on the Vietnam War. The group concentrates on an impression of the 1st U.S. Infantry Division\, 2nd Battalion\, 28th Regiment “Black Lions” B Company Rifle Squad in Vietnam during 1967-1969. The group utilizes hands-on displays of the uniforms\, equipment\, weapons and every day items carried and used by the “Big Red One” Infantry of the Vietnam War.

SUMMARY:9/11 Flag of Honor Across America Memorial Ceremony
DESCRIPTION:To commemorate the 21st Anniversary of 9/11\, the Naval Park will host a Flag of Honor Across America Memorial Ceremony in partnership with Erie County. Join us at 8:30 AM on Sunday\, September 11 inside the Hangar Building. This event is free and open to the public. \nAs one of 75 sites across the country participating in this ceremony\, community members will have the honor of reading the names and a short biography of 65 individuals who died on September 11\, 2001\, as well as those with a connection to Western New York. SUMMARY:African American Veterans Monument Dedication & Unveiling
DESCRIPTION:Witness the dedication and unveiling of the Nation’s First African American Veterans Monument honoring all African American veterans who have served this country since the Revolutionary War! Tickets are free and can be reserved online by following this link.The dedication and unveiling of the African American Veterans Monument is a significant event that will commemorate and preserve the legacy of African American military service members in defense of our Nation. African Americans have served in all 12 of the country’s major conflicts dating back to the Revolutionary War in 1775. The monument will be the first in the United States that collectively celebrates the contributions of African American veterans. The African American Veterans Monument is intended to raise the consciousness of visitors by providing individuals\, both young and old\, with the opportunity to learn about African American cultural history. The African American Veterans Monument will have a significant impact on visitors to the Buffalo and Erie County Naval & Military Park\, Canalside\, the waterfront\, and the Erie Basin Marina. It will provide an opportunity to learn more about the sacrifices and contributions made by African Americans amid extremely challenging times including slavery\, segregation\, and discrimination. Only a small percentage of African American veterans’ stories are known publicly.
